Since the X-T3 has some fans in the editorial department as well as among our readers, the current rumor about a slimmed down and therefore cheaper version in the form of an X-T30 might meet with interest. According to Fujirumors and Nokishita, this mirrorless APS-C camera will be introduced next week and will have the same sensor (26.1 MP X-Trans CMOS 4) as well as the X-Processor 4. It would have accordingly also the faster reading (with few Rolling Shutter distortions) and the improved autofocus on the credit side.
However, the video capabilities of this model should be reduced to 4Kp30, whether with 8 or 10 bit sampling is not yet known. The Rumor pages also couldn&t get any information about the slow-motion frame rates in FullHD. The upcoming predecessor X-T20 offers 4K, but -- unlike the X-T2 -- no F-Log. If this restriction is also maintained with the X-T30, the question would be how interesting this camera will be for filmmakers. Next week we´ll know more...
